HAT™ Technology Overview

Envelope tracking power amplifier system.

Evolving standards - including WCDMA, WiMAX and DVB use complex modulation schemes that require the use of linear RF power amplifiers (PAs) which are only efficient when operating at peak power, a condition that rarely occurs because the signal amplitude varies with the data being transmitted.

In a traditional (Class AB) amplifier the main output amplifier stage is operated at a constant supply (drain) voltage. When amplifying real-life WCDMA signals such amplifiers have an efficiency of around 15%, i.e. 85% of the power provided to the PA is dissipated as heat.

Using an advanced envelope tracking technique, Nujira’s technology overcomes this problem by modulating the voltage supplied to the PA in line with the modulation envelope, to ensure that the output device remains in its most efficient operating region, via a high-efficiency High Accuracy Tracking (HAT™) power modulator. Using this technique, the amplifier always operates in compression, even at reduced output power, and this dramatically improves the PA efficiency - providing PA efficiencies of 45% and more.

The Nujira HAT technology is fully compatible with digital pre-distortion techniques, and does not degrade system linearity. PAs designed with HAT technology are inherently broadband, and do not need to be optimised for specific modulation types. The technique is equally applicable to LDMOS, GaAs or GaN based PAs.
